Does anyone know where I can access a daily ephemeris for the Curiosity landing site? E.g. Sun rise/set, Earth rise/set, MRO/Odyssey/Mars Express transits, etc?
Thanks, Tom |

I made an almanac up through Sept. 30 showing the MRO, ODY and MEX passes along with sun/earth rise and set:
MSL almanac Times are UT. If you click on the google calendar button on the lower right you can add it to your own google calendar & display times in other time zones. The data are based on the most current SPICE kernels published on http://naif.jpl.nasa.gov/naif/data_mars.html and are predictions subject to change. -------------------- |
